Background

Prostasin/PRSS8, characterized by a trypsin-like cleavage specificity with a preference for poly-basic substrates, plays a crucial role in stimulating the activity of the epithelial sodium channel (ENaC). Its activation involves the cleavage of the gamma subunits (SCNN1G) to modulate ion transport processes. Structurally, Prostasin/PRSS8 forms a heterodimer comprising light and heavy chains, united by a disulfide bond, underscoring its functional complexity in mediating cellular responses.

Biological Activity

Measured by its ability to cleave the fluorogenic peptide substrate Boc-QAR-AMC. The specific activity is 31.804 pmoL/min/µg, as measured under the described conditions.

Reconstitution

It is not recommended to reconstitute to a concentration less than 100 μg/mL in ddH2O. For long term storage it is recommended to add a carrier protein (0.1% BSA, 5% HSA, 10% FBS or 5% Trehalose).

Storage & Stability

Stored at -20°C for 2 years from date of receipt. After reconstitution, it is stable at 4°C for 1 week or -20°C for longer (with carrier protein). It is recommended to freeze aliquots at -20°C or -80°C for extended storage.

  • Do most proteins show cross-species activity?

    Species cross-reactivity must be investigated individually for each product. Many human cytokines will produce a nice response in mouse cell lines, and many mouse proteins will show activity on human cells. Other proteins may have a lower specific activity when used in the opposite species.
